エントリーの編集
エントリーの編集は全ユーザーに共通の機能です。
必ずガイドラインを一読の上ご利用ください。
よくあるサイコロ系問題をRubyで解く - Qiita
記事へのコメント0件
- 注目コメント
- 新着コメント
このエントリーにコメントしてみましょう。
注目コメント算出アルゴリズムの一部にLINEヤフー株式会社の「建設的コメント順位付けモデルAPI」を使用しています
- バナー広告なし
- ミュート機能あり
- ダークモード搭載
関連記事
よくあるサイコロ系問題をRubyで解く - Qiita
はじめに 競プロはじめたての初心者です。 言語はRubyをよく使っています。 昔、どうしても解くことがで... はじめに 競プロはじめたての初心者です。 言語はRubyをよく使っています。 昔、どうしても解くことができなかった問題を、最近遂に解くことができたので、シェアしたいと思います。 ※ 著作権の問題上、問題は少し変えています 正解のコードを紹介する前に、私がつまずいたときの考え方とコードを先にシェアしています。 これは、初心者プログラマの考え方を知りたいという熟練者の方の手助けになれば良いなと考えたからです。 少々長くなってしまっているので、答えのみ知りたい方は、「私がつまずいた点」の部分をスキップして読んでもらえばと思います。 サイコロの問題 問題は以下の通りです。 上記の展開図からなるサイコロがある このサイコロを、ある方向にある回数転がす 最後の上面の数字を出力せよ 入力 入力は、「N,S,E,W」のどれかなる、一つ以上の文字列である。 尚、「N,S,E,W」はそれぞれ上図の矢印方向にサ